It is a much-needed element in the contemporary lifestyle where people are constantly occupied with technology and merely find any time for sports. While the trend of going to the stadiums to watch matches live has increased over the years, common people are increasingly abandoning sports because of their busy schedules. Regular participation in sports has many positive effects on an athlete’s psychology including a generally positive approach to life, improved social skills, and a sense of achievement whereas the possible negative psychological effects include extreme physical consciousness.

Regular participation in sports invokes a liking for a healthy lifestyle in the athlete. Being able to participate in sports regularly, achieve goals through physical exertion, and have a sense of achievement regularly are all abilities that make the athlete feel different from others in a good way. One of the sport’s participants reflected upon his motivation to do sports regularly in these words, “I just like winning. I take part because I want to win and that motivates me. I want to do well and play as well as I can play and see how far [team name] can get” (Jowett and Felton, 2013).

Gradually, athletes tend to prolong the same effect in every aspect of their life. It takes some time but eventually, many athletes experience a radical change in their overall lifestyle for the better. They maintain better personal hygiene. They sleep regularly. A very obvious change takes place in their eating habits. In their passion to live a healthy lifestyle, these athletes make good choices in food. they avoid consuming foods loaded with fats and calories and substitute them with more nutritious and healthy alternatives like fresh fruits and vegetables.

Many of these athletes like eating vegetables even if they do not have a particular liking for their taste. eating vegetables, to them, is more about living healthy than relishing the&nbsp.food. Understandably, they prioritize the former over the latter. The most important change takes place in their approach to thinking and analysis.

There are several curriculum designs that exist and they aim at fulfilling different objectives depending on the design. This paper aims at discussing two of the designs which are considered to be more successful. One of the designs is a learner-centered design. This design is grounded in progressivism or essentialism. The other design is the Broad fields Design which allows for interdisciplinary inquiry into broad subjects and across different disciplines.&nbsp.

John Dewey was the first person to note that the method of instruction should change from teacher center to learner centered. Through his theories, the education proponent managed to convince the world that education should be a learner process and the teacher should remain just as an instructor to guide the learners. John Dewey mentioned several advantages related to this method of instruction which led to a learner-centered curriculum design. The importance of this design is that it takes into account the different needs of the individual learner (JM Rogan, 2010). The curriculum is in such a way that it accommodates the learner’s experience. The learner has the advantage of interacting with the environment as this curriculum takes into account societal needs. This curriculum takes into account the different teaching aids that are easily available within society and incorporates them into the learning process.

Due to the recent advancement in technology in the world, there is a need for the learners to develop their learning skills and this is best achieved through the leaner-centered design. In addition to this, there is a need for learners to develop more skills as the world&nbsp.turns into a digital age. For this reason blending of learner-centered and broad field design is seen to be an effective approach. This is because the learners will have a broader field of experience as they incorporate different disciplines into their learning. This is important since most of the subjects are related to one another. Broad field design also gives the learners the advantage of experimenting and learning for themselves.
